Bridges of Summerville, located between Dorchester Road and Bacons Bridge Road, is a suburban and residential Summerville neighborhood with a pond-dotted landscape and curving, sidewalk-lined streets. The streetscape leans toward newer, low-rise homes with tidy setbacks and pocket greens that shape a calm, lived-in rhythm. Neighborhood character concentrates around the Dorchester Road and Bacons Bridge Road corridor, where local plazas and everyday errands create the area’s busiest pulse. For a distinctly Summerville backdrop, downtown staples like The Icehouse Restaurant, Coastal Coffee Roasters, and Flowertown Players anchor nights out beyond the subdivision streets. Nearby Azalea Park and the Ashley River corridor add open-air scenery for walks and weekend resets. The feel is practical and polished, with a commute-friendly layout and a strong connection to Summerville’s small-city culture.

PUD
Planned Unit Development District
The purpose of this section is to encourage the development of various types of planned developments under a single master plan, where the traditional density, bulk, spacing and use regulations of other zoning designations, which may be useful in protecting the character of substantially developed areas, may impose inappropriate and unduly rigid restrictions upon the development of parcels or areas which lend themselves to a unified, planned approach. Planned developments are intended to promote flexibility in site planning and structure location, to facilitate the provision of utilities and circulation systems, the mixture of uses, as well as to preserve the natural and scenic features of the parcel.
